March Madness: TCU vs. Utah State od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Friday’s TCU vs. Utah State odds and lines, with college basketball expert picks, predictions and best bets.

[gambcom-standard rankid=”3011″ ]

The TCU Horned Frogs (21-12) and Utah State Aggies (27-6) battle in a 1st-round Midwest Region game Friday in Indianapolis. Tip-off at Gainbridge Fieldhouse is slated for a 9:55 p.m. ET (CBS). Below, we analyze BetMGM Sportsbook‘s lines around the TCU vs. Utah State odds, and make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and best bets.

Ninth-seeded Texas Christian has been off since March 14 when the Horned Frogs fell 60-45 to current-No. 2 Houston in the Big 12 Tournament as an 11 1/2-point underdog. TCU has won just twice since Feb. 26 and scored just 15 points in the 1st half of the loss to Houston.

No. 8 seed Utah State, ranked No. 19 in the USA TODAY Sports Coaches Poll, won the regular-season title in the Mountain West Conference. The Aggies lost to San Diego State 86-70 as a 5-point underdog in the MWC Tournament last Friday. USU is just 1-4-1 against the spread (ATS) since Feb. 27.

West Virginia at TCU od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Saturday’s West Virginia at TCU odds and lines, with college football expert picks, predictions and best bets.

[gambcom-standard rankid=”3011″ ]

The West Virginia Mountaineers (3-1, 1-0 Big 12) and the TCU Horned Frogs (3-1, 1-0) meet Saturday at Amon G. Carter Stadium in Fort Worth. Kickoff is scheduled for 8 p.m. ET (ESPN2). Below, we analyze FanDuel Sportsbook’s lines around the West Virginia vs. TCU odds, and make our expert college football picks and predictions.

The Mountaineers look to push their conference record to 2-0 after earning a 20-13 win over Texas Tech last weekend at Milan Puskar Stadium, cashing as a 6.5-point underdogs. West Virginia has cashed 3 in a row since dropping the opener 38-15 at Penn State.

The defense has been much better for the Mountaineers lately, too, allowing a total of just 36 points in 3 wins over Duquesne, Pitt and TTU, hitting the Under in each of the 2 games against FBS foes during that span.

TCU welcomed Houston to the Big 12 with a 36-13 win on the road, covering a 7-point number, and it doubled up SMU last weekend at home by a 34-17 score to comfortably cash a 6.5-point number. After a narrow 45-42 loss to Colorado in Week 1, which suddenly doesn’t look so bad, TCU has won 3 in a row, covering the past 2 against FBS opponents.

Like West Virginia, defense has been a big part of the turnaround for TCU. The Horned Frogs were gouged for 45 in the opener vs. Colorado, but it has allowed just 36 total points in the past 3 games, cashing the Under in each contest.

TCU at Houston od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Saturday’s TCU at Houston odds and lines, with college football expert picks, predictions and best bets.

[gambcom-standard rankid=”3011″ ]

The TCU Horned Frogs (1-1) square off against the Houston Cougars (1-1) on Saturday at TDECU Stadium. Kickoff is scheduled for 8 p.m. ET (FOX). Below, we analyze BetMGM Sportsbook’s lines around the TCU vs. Houston odds, and make our expert college football picks and predictions.

TCU defeated Nicholls State 41-6 in Week 2, failing to cover as 42-point home favorites. The Under of 59 points also cashed in the contest. TCU lost 45-42 to Colorado in their season opener.

Houston lost in a shootout against Rice 43-41 in Week 2 despite entering as 7-point road favorites. The Over of 51.5 easily hit with both teams nearly hitting the Over themselves. It was QB Donovan Smith who tried to lead an impressive comeback for the Cougars after going down 28-0 to Rice.

Colorado at TCU od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Saturday’s Colorado at TCU odds and lines, with college football expert picks, predictions and best bets.

[gambcom-standard rankid=”3011″ ]

The Colorado Buffaloes and TCU Horned Frogs open their regular seasons at Amon G. Carter Stadium Saturday. Kickoff is scheduled for noon ET (FOX). Below, we analyze BetMGM Sportsbook’s lines around the Colorado vs. TCU odds, and make our expert college football picks and predictions.

Colorado has been making national headlines since bringing in coach Deion Sanders in December 2022. Sanders comes in to revitalize a Buffaloes team that went just 1-11 straight up and 2-10 against the spread (ATS) in 2022. While bringing in Coach Prime has certainly helped recruiting, Colorado’s regular season wins total sits at Over 3.5 (+105) / Under 3.5 (-125).

TCU is coming off a 65-7 loss as a 13.5-point underdog vs. the Georgia Bulldogs in the National Championship Game on Jan. 9. Sophomore QB Chandler Morris has earned the starting job for the Horned Frogs this season and was originally the starter in 2022 before getting hurt in the opener at Colorado. TCU’s regular season wins total sits at Over 7.5 (-135) / Under 7.5 (+110), despite coming off a 12-0 regular season (9-2-1 ATS).

TCU is No. 16 in the USA TODAY Sports AFCA Coaches Poll.

March Madness: TCU vs. Gonzaga od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Sunday’s TCU vs. Gonzaga odds and lines, with expert college basketball picks, predictions and best bets.

The 6th-seeded TCU Horned Frogs (22-12) and No. 3 Gonzaga Bulldogs (29-5) meet Sunday in the second round of the NCAA Tournament. The West Region contest at Ball Arena in Denver is slated to tip off at 9:40 p.m. ET (TBS). Let’s analyze Tipico Sportsbook’s lines around the TCU vs. Gonzaga odds as we make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and best bets.

TCU defeated Arizona State 72-70 Friday. The Frogs are looking to win back-to-back games for just the 2nd time since Jan. 24. They shot 35.5% from the floor Friday and have shot just 37.3% over their last 4 games — well below their season average of 45.37% (127th).

Gonzaga is No. 9 in the USA TODAY Sports Coaches Poll. The Bulldogs shot and rebounded their way to an 82-70 win over Grand Canyon Friday, hitting 53.6% from the field and going plus-16 in rebound margin (38-22). The Bulldogs enter on a 10-game win streak.

March Madness: Arizona State vs. TCU od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Friday’s Arizona State vs. TCU odds and lines, with college basketball expert picks, predictions and best bets.

[mm-video type=video id=01gved089g4bg8hvxtj0 playlist_id=none player_id=01evcg1x9ny8tb834m image=https://images2.minutemediacdn.com/image/upload/video/thumbnail/mmplus/01gved089g4bg8hvxtj0/01gved089g4bg8hvxtj0-3dc54a5dbd48b9ec5483c0ce0eebf69e.jpg]

The 11th-seeded Arizona State Sun Devils (23-12) meet the No. 6 TCU Horned Frogs (21-12) Friday in the first round of the NCAA Tournament. The West Region contest at Ball Arena in Denver will tip off at 10:05 p.m. ET (truTV). Below, we analyze Tipico Sportsbook’s lines around the Arizona State vs. TCU odds, and make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and bets.

Arizona State struggled down the stretch in the regular season, but the Sun Devils won a couple of Pac-12 Tournament games and then drubbed Nevada 98-73 in a First Four game Wednesday. After going 5-8 with some shooting woes from Jan. 19-March 4, ASU is 3-1 over its last 4 games.

Nationally ranked No. 23 TCU made its bones over the first half of the season. The Horned Frogs went 13-1 out of the gate but are just 8-11 since. TCU does do a decent job getting to the line and rebounding, and despite being a dreadful team from distance (30.6%, 331st), the Frogs have the better offense and are a slim favorite in this 11-6 matchup.

Big 12 Tournament: TCU vs. Texas od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Friday’s TCU vs. Texas odds and lines, with college basketball expert picks, predictions and best bets.

The No. 23 TCU Horned Frogs (21-11) battle the No. 7 Texas Longhorns (24-8) in the semifinal round of the Big 12 Tournament on Friday. Tip from T-Mobile Center is set for 9:30 p.m. ET (ESPN). Below, we analyze Tipico Sportsbook’s lines around the TCU vs. Texas odds, and make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and bets.

TCU took down Kansas State 80-67 in the quarterfinal round Thursday to cover as 1.5-point favorites. It has won 4 of its last 6 games and is 3-3 against the spread (ATS) in that span. The Horned Frogs are 16-15-1 ATS on the season.

Texas beat Oklahoma State 61-47 in the quarterfinal Thursday to cover as 6-point favorites. It has now won back-to-back games and is 6-4 in its last 10 games. In that span, the Longhorns are 6-4 ATS and are 15-17 ATS this season.

Texas and TCU split the season series this year with Texas beating TCU 79-75 in mid-January while failing to cover as 6-point home favorites. TCU beat Texas 75-73 in early March while failing to cover as 3.5-point home favorites.

Big 12 Tournament: TCU vs. Kansas State od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Thursday’s TCU vs. Kansas State odds and lines, with college basketball expert picks, predictions and best bets.

The No. 23 TCU Horned Frogs (20-11) battle the No. 12 Kansas State Wildcats (23-8) Thursday. Tip in the 2nd round of the Big 12 Tournament from T-Mobile Center is set for 9:30 p.m. ET (ESPN2). Below, we analyze Tipico Sportsbook’s lines around the TCU vs. Kansas State odds, and make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and bets.

Rankings courtesy of the USA TODAY Sports Coaches Poll.

TCU and Kansas State both earned 1st-round byes as the Horned Frogs come in as the No. 6 seed and the Wildcats the No. 3 seed. In the 2 regular season matchups, the home team won by double digits and covered. The total was 1-1 O/U.

The Horned Frogs were just 3-6 straight up over their last 9 games and 2-7 against the spread (ATS) over that span. They are coming off a 74-60 loss at Oklahoma March 4, failing to cover as a 2-point favorite.

The Wildcats, on the other hand, lost to West Virginia 89-81 March 4, failing to cover as a 5-point road underdog. Kansas State went 4-1 ATS on its last 5 games. It was 20-11 ATS on the season.

Texas at TCU od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Wednesday’s Texas at TCU odds and lines, with expert college basketball picks, predictions and best bets.

The No. 7 Texas Longhorns (22-7, 11-5 Big-12) look to finish the season on a high note against the No. 22 TCU Horned Frogs (19-10, 8-8) in Fort Worth on Wednesday at 9 p.m. ET (ESPN2). Below, we analyze Tipico Sportsbook’s lines around the Texas vs. TCU odds, and make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and bets.

Rankings courtesy of the USA TODAY Sports Coaches Poll.

Despite its lofty ranking, Texas has been a different team on the road this season with a 4-5 record. This will be a rematch of a game which the Longhorns won 79-75 in Austin on Jan. 11. TCU did cover as 6.5-point road underdogs as the 141.5 Over hit.

Texas is coming off an 81-72 loss at Baylor on Saturday, failing to cover as 4.5-point road underdogs while TCU won at Texas Tech 83-82 on Saturday.

TCU at Iowa State odds, picks and predictions

Analyzing Wednesday’s TCU at Iowa State odds and lines, with college basketball expert picks, predictions and best bets.

The No. 24 TCU Horned Frogs (17-8, 6-6 Big-12) square off with the No. 18 Iowa State Cyclones (16-8, 7-5) Wednesday. Tip-off at James H. Hilton Coliseum is at 9 p.m. ET (ESPNU). Below, we analyze Tipico Sportsbook’s lines around the TCU vs. Iowa State odds, and make our expert college basketball picks, predictions and bets.

Rankings courtesy of the USA TODAY Sports Coaches Poll.

TCU will be looking to get revenge on Iowa State for a 69-67 defeat on Jan. 7. The Horned Frogs were topped on their home court despite being favored by 5.5 points as the Cyclones recorded 1 of their 2 road wins this season.

Both teams have been far different at home than on the road. TCU is 3-5 on the road (11-3 at home) and Iowa State is 12-1 at home (2-6 on the road).

TCU lost 72-68 as a 2-point underdog to Baylor Saturday; Iowa State comes in off a 64-56 road loss to Oklahoma State Saturday despite being a 7-point favorite.

Both teams have found victories difficult to come by in Big-12 action after opening the season strong in non-conference play. Despite that, this game will go a long way toward momentum entering March — especially if TCU can garner its 4th road win of the season against a top-20 team.
